Implement and execute a process improvement program that continuously identifies and analyzes processes and develops recommendations for improvements, provides Knowledge Management support, ensures standardization in data gathering, storage, content management, knowledge sharing, and information continuity, and utilize the Enterprise Risk Management program to identify project, program, and enterprise level risks and issues that impacts the ability to meet mission needs and strategic goals. Provide Information Technology Governance Support to the Department of State (DOS), Bureau of Consular Affairs (CA), Office of Consular Systems and Technology (CST).
Job Responsibility:
Continuously monitor SDLC related processes and provide CST insight into any areas that may require special attention
Make recommendations for process improvements and develop target-state process designs, develop implementation plans/roadmaps, and continually revise and report on process efficiencies and redundancies
Develop and deliver updated process, policy and procedures documents
Support CST’s Annual Statement of Assurance process documentation requirements
Conduct and document process evaluations against established performance metrics, recommend corrective actions, and conduct lessons-learned sessions
Support the Government in monitoring project teams for adherence to policies and procedures
Perform all other Process Improvement activities as directed by the COR/GTM
Review CST’s current Knowledge Management processes and Systems, including SharePoint, as well as review existing knowledge management documentation with the view to making improvements
Provide support for SharePoint as a Knowledge Management tool. This shall include maintenance of SharePoint sites and repository/document management activities
Recommend improvements to CST’s Knowledge Management systems and develop and maintain related Knowledge Management Policies and Procedures documents
Develop and administer automated workflows and manage related repositories
Facilitate lessons learned sessions and document lessons learned for distribution and storage and identify recommendations for further process improvement based on lessons learned
Perform other Knowledge Management activities as directed by the COR/GTM
Provide the necessary expertise to effectively support the Enterprise Risk Management GTM to ensure risks and issues are proactively identified, tracked, and mitigated
Perform implementation of a Risk Management Framework, Risk Identification, Assessment, Monitoring and Mitigation, Risk Reporting and Dashboards, Risk adjudication, weighting, and escalation, Root Cause Analyses, and Mitigation tracking
Develop a Risk Management Plan which shall identify, evaluate, and categorize enterprise-level as well as critical project-related risks, and recommend and support a mitigation strategy
Monitor risks, take mitigation actions, and update the Risk Management plan as needed
Support Capital Planning and Investment Control OMB risk reporting
Routinely review risks and escalate as needed to GTM
Assist in developing executive Enterprise Risk presentations as part of the escalation of risks to senior management
Develop and execute Risk Management Training as needed
Support for CST’s Statement of Assurance submission process– coordinating with CA/C on Annual Risk Assessments, High-Risk process identification and documentation, identification and documentation of process risks and existing and new controls, and testing of the controls to determine if they operate effectively
